Structural Repair After Water Damage v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Minor water damage, less than 100 sq. Ft. | Yes | No | DIY is enough for small areas. |
| Water damage to load-bearing walls or beams. | No | Yes | Load-bearing structures need professional expertise. |
| Water damage to electrical or plumbing systems. | No | Yes | Electrical or plumbing damage can be hazardous. |
| Water damage to sensitive or historic materials. | No | Yes | Specialized care is required for sensitive materials. |
| Water damage to multiple rooms or floors. | No | Yes | Large-scale damage needs professional expertise. |
| Water damage with musty odors or mold growth. | No | Yes | Mold growth needs professional remediation. |

Structural Repair After Water Damage Cost In Dent, OH
The cost of structural repair after water damage varies based on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ions in Dent, OH. These estimates are based on industry standards and may vary depending on your specific situation. Get a clear estimate from our team today.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Water extraction and drying | $500 - $2,500 | Size of affected area, level of moisture. |
| Structural repair and reconstruction | $1,000 - $10,000 | Severity of damage, complexity of repair. |
| Mold remediation | $500 - $2,000 | Size of affected area, level of mold growth. |
| Disinfection and cleaning | $200 - $1,000 | Size of affected area, level of contamination. |
| Final inspection and certification | $100 - $500 | Complexity of repair, level of detail required. |
| More repairs or replacements | $500 - $5,000 | Severity of damage, complexity of repair. |
